Biography

Dr. Amy Neville is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Surgery at the University of Ottawa, where she practices as an Attending Surgeon specializing in General Minimally Invasive Surgery and Bariatric Surgery. She is also the Medical Director of the Ottawa Hospital Regional Bariatric Centre of Excellence and a Clinician Investigator in the Clinical Epidemiology Program. Dr. Neville completed her Medical Doctorate and residency training in General Surgery at McGill University. Her training also includes a Fellowship in Bariatric Surgery and an Advanced Foregut Laparoscopic Surgery Fellowship, both from McGill University. Her research interests focus on Bariatric Surgery, Foregut Surgery, and Advanced Laparoscopy. Dr. Neville is dedicated to advancing surgical techniques and improving outcomes for patients undergoing weight loss and digestive surgeries.
